Ascot (Berks) to Hildenborough by train

A train trip from Ascot (Berks) to Hildenborough takes about 2hrs 37 mins on average, covering roughly 41 miles (66 kilometres). With around 23 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£32.60,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Services at Ascot (Berks) Station

The ticket office at Ascot (Berks) station operates throughout the week,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. It opens early, from 6 AM on weekdays, and provides services on weekends as well. You’ll find ticket machines in place, equipped to handle purchases with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ts for added accessibility.

Additionally, the station offers smartcard issuing and validation, providing a seamless experience for regular travelers. While luggage storage is not provided, CCTV cameras ensure security across the station. Travelers will be pleased to find accessible facilities, including a heated waiting room on Platform 3 and available seating areas, while accessible toilets are stationed on Platform 1.

Accessibility Features

Ascot (Berks) station is designed to be accessible, offering step-free access to Platform 1, with lifts available for other platforms. The station ensures comfort and ease for all passengers, including those with impairments, by providing acc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and staff assistance. While there are no accessible taxis or designated pick-up/drop-off points, customers can expect warm and accommodating service from station staff.

Facilities and Amenities

For those keen on sorting out tickets and travel plans, the station provides several options. The ticket office is open from 06:10 to 12:50 on weekdays and until 13:50 on Saturdays. There are ticket machines to facilitate pur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. Conveniently located on the station's forecourt, the accessible ticket machines ensure that everyone can get their tickets with ease.

Customer assistance is available during staffed hours. The station is equipped with help points, and departure information can be easily seen on screens or heard through announcements. If you need a bit more assistance, you can pre-book help for navigating the station or boarding trains. Notably, Hildenborough is a Secure station, ensuring traveler safety with the help of CCTV monitoring.

Accessibility

With a commitment to accessibility, Hildenborough provides some step-free access. Platform 1, servicing trains towards London, is step-free accessible. However, access to platform 2 is only possible via steps. For those with additional mobility requirements, a mobile Assistance Team is available through advance booking to ensure that your trip is as smooth as possible.

For those traveling with bicycles, the station hosts 60 cycle spaces near the car park entrance. The bicycle storage is sheltered, although it comes without CCTV surveillance.

Shopping and Refreshment Options

Whether you need a quick caffeine hit before your journey or a newspaper for the commute, the on-site coffee shop and vending machines offer essential refreshments. However, ATMs, currency exchange options, and baby changing facilities are not available at this station.
